How to fill out the MI DoT 4917 online
Filling out the Michigan Department of Treasury 4917 form, also known as the Flow-Through Withholding Quarterly Return, is essential for reporting withholding taxes. This guide provides step-by-step instructions to help you complete the form accurately and efficiently online.
Follow the steps to fill out the MI DoT 4917 form online.
- Click the ‘Get Form’ button to access the document and open it in your editor of choice.
- Enter the due date for your submission in the MM-DD-YYYY format in the designated field.
- Specify the quarter ending date by entering it in the MM-DD-YYYY format in the appropriate field.
- In the 'Name' section, provide the relevant entity name. Choose from options such as 'Non-resident Individual' or 'Corporate Flow-Through.'
- Fill in the 'Street Address,' including the street number and name.
- Enter the 'City,' 'State,' and 'ZIP/Postal Code' for the entity.
- Provide the FEIN or account number associated with the entity.
- Select the organization type code from the provided instructions.
- Report any penalties and interest owed in the applicable field.
- Calculate the total payment and enter it in the 'Total Payment' field.
- Review all inputted information for accuracy before proceeding.
- Once completed, save changes. You have the option to download, print, or share the completed form.
